After starting slowly against some weaker teams in recent weeks, Michigan basketball did no such thing Sunday against Indiana at the Crisler Center.
Instead, the Wolverines played like a top-five team and never trailed once to Indiana, the No. 21 team in the country in a 74-63 win. The second-ranked Michigan basketball team is now 15-0 on the season and will shoot for 16-0 Thursday at Illinois.
While the fact that Michigan beat Indiana isn’t a huge surprise, it was favored too after all, but it was the Wolverines toughest test in about a month and they passed with flying colors.
